Understanding Glucosamine’s Role in Canine Joints
Glucosamine is a natural amino sugar produced by the body. It plays a foundational part in building and repairing cartilage and other connective tissues. This compound is a core component of glycosaminoglycans, which are molecules that form the structure of cartilage, ligaments, and tendons.
What is Glucosamine?
In essence, glucosamine serves as a building block for the strong, resilient cartilage that cushions joints. Healthy cartilage allows bones to glide smoothly past each other, absorbing shock and enabling fluid movement. Without adequate cartilage, joint friction increases, leading to discomfort and reduced flexibility.
How it Supports Joint Health
When administered as a supplement, glucosamine is thought to provide the raw materials necessary for cartilage repair and maintenance. It also contributes to the production of synovial fluid, the natural lubricant within joints, which further aids in smooth movement and shock absorption. This dual action helps maintain the structural integrity and functional capacity of canine joints.
Forms and Sources of Glucosamine for Dogs
Glucosamine supplements for dogs typically come in a few key forms, each with slightly different characteristics. Understanding these variations helps in making informed choices for your pet’s joint care.
Glucosamine Hydrochloride vs. Sulfate
The two most common forms found in supplements are glucosamine hydrochloride (HCl) and glucosamine sulfate. Glucosamine HCl is a more concentrated form, meaning a smaller dose can deliver the same amount of active glucosamine. Glucosamine sulfate, often derived from shellfish, is frequently combined with sodium or potassium chloride for stability. While both are used, some studies suggest glucosamine sulfate may have better bioavailability, though research continues to refine these distinctions.
Another form, N-acetyl-glucosamine (NAG), is less common in canine joint supplements but is a precursor to hyaluronic acid, another component of joint fluid. Most canine supplements focus on HCl or sulfate due to their established presence in research and product formulation.
Natural Dietary Sources
While dogs naturally produce glucosamine, their diet can also contribute. Rich natural sources include shellfish, such as shrimp, crab, and mussels, particularly green-lipped mussels. Animal cartilage, like that found in chicken feet or beef trachea, also contains glucosamine. However, relying solely on dietary sources typically does not provide therapeutic levels needed to address existing joint concerns or provide significant preventative support.
Scientific Insights on Efficacy
The effectiveness of glucosamine for canine joint health has been a subject of ongoing scientific inquiry. Research provides valuable insights into its potential benefits, though results can vary depending on the study design and specific product used.
Research Findings
Numerous studies have explored glucosamine’s impact on dogs with osteoarthritis and other joint conditions. Many veterinary studies indicate that glucosamine, often in combination with chondroitin sulfate, can help improve mobility and reduce signs of discomfort in dogs with mild to moderate osteoarthritis. For example, the American Veterinary Medical Association (AVMA) acknowledges the use of nutraceuticals like glucosamine for managing osteoarthritis in dogs, though they emphasize that these are complementary therapies, not standalone treatments. It is important to note that the quality and purity of supplements can influence outcomes. Products from reputable manufacturers that undergo third-party testing often yield more consistent results. While some studies show significant improvements, others report more modest effects, underscoring the individual variability in response.
Complementary Ingredients
Glucosamine is frequently combined with other compounds to enhance its joint-supporting properties. Chondroitin sulfate often works synergistically with glucosamine, helping to inhibit enzymes that degrade cartilage and promoting water retention within the cartilage for better cushioning. Methylsulfonylmethane (MSM) is another common addition, valued for its potential anti-inflammatory and pain-relieving properties. Omega-3 fatty acids, particularly EPA and DHA from fish oil, are also frequently included due to their well-documented anti-inflammatory effects, which can further support joint comfort and overall mobility.

Administering Glucosamine: Dosage and Safety
Proper administration of glucosamine is essential for its effectiveness and your dog’s safety. Dosage considerations and potential side effects are important aspects to discuss with a veterinary professional.
Determining the Right Dose
The appropriate dosage of glucosamine for dogs depends on factors like their weight, the severity of their joint condition, and the specific formulation of the supplement. Most supplements provide weight-based dosing guidelines. It is always best to consult with your veterinarian to determine the correct starting dose and any adjustments. They can provide tailored advice based on your dog’s health profile and existing medications.
Starting with a loading dose for a few weeks, followed by a maintenance dose, is a common practice to achieve therapeutic levels more quickly. Consistency in administration is key, as glucosamine works cumulatively over time rather than providing immediate relief.
Potential Side Effects
Glucosamine is generally well-tolerated by dogs, with a low incidence of side effects. The most commonly reported adverse effects are mild gastrointestinal upsets, such as diarrhea, vomiting, or gas. These can often be mitigated by administering the supplement with food or by reducing the dose. Allergic reactions, particularly in dogs with shellfish allergies if the glucosamine is shellfish-derived, are rare but possible. If you notice any unusual symptoms after starting glucosamine, discontinue use and contact your veterinarian immediately.
When to Consider Glucosamine for Your Dog
Recognizing the signs that your dog might benefit from joint support is an important step in proactive care. Glucosamine can be considered for both existing joint issues and as a preventative measure.
Signs of Joint Discomfort
Dogs are masters at hiding pain, so subtle changes in behavior can indicate joint discomfort. Look for stiffness, especially after rest, difficulty rising or lying down, reluctance to jump or climb stairs, and a decrease in activity levels or enthusiasm for walks. Limping, favoring a limb, or changes in gait are more overt signs. Any of these observations warrant a conversation with your veterinarian, who can diagnose the underlying issue and recommend appropriate interventions. Preventative Use
For certain dogs, glucosamine can be considered as a preventative measure even before overt signs of joint issues appear. This includes large and giant breeds, which are genetically predisposed to developing joint conditions like hip and elbow dysplasia. Highly active or working dogs, whose joints experience significant wear and tear, may also benefit from early supplementation. Additionally, senior dogs, regardless of breed or activity level, can often benefit from glucosamine to help maintain joint health as part of their aging care plan. Discussing preventative strategies with your vet helps tailor a wellness plan for your dog’s specific needs.

Choosing a Quality Glucosamine Supplement
The market for pet supplements is vast, making it important to select high-quality products. Not all glucosamine supplements are created equal, and careful selection ensures your dog receives the intended benefits.
Key Factors to Look For
When choosing a glucosamine supplement for your dog, prioritize reputable brands that are transparent about their ingredients and manufacturing processes. Look for products that clearly state the amount of active glucosamine per dose. Third-party testing by independent laboratories verifies the purity and potency of ingredients, providing an extra layer of assurance. Specific formulations designed for dogs are preferable, as they are formulated with appropriate dosages and palatability for canine consumption. Checking for certifications from organizations like the National Animal Supplement Council (NASC) can also indicate a commitment to quality and safety.
Avoiding Human Supplements
While human glucosamine supplements contain the same active ingredient, they are not formulated for dogs. Human supplements may contain xylitol, an artificial sweetener that is highly toxic to dogs, or other additives that are unsafe or unnecessary for canine consumption. The concentrations of glucosamine in human products may also be too high or too low for a dog’s specific needs, making accurate dosing challenging. Always opt for products specifically labeled and formulated for canine use to ensure safety and efficacy.
Can Dogs Take Glucosamine? — FAQs
Can I give my dog human glucosamine?
It is not advisable to give dogs human glucosamine supplements. Human formulations can contain ingredients like xylitol, which is toxic to dogs, or other additives that are not safe for canine consumption. Always choose a glucosamine supplement specifically formulated for dogs to ensure proper dosage and safety.
How long does it take for glucosamine to work in dogs?
Glucosamine does not provide immediate relief; it works cumulatively over time. Most pet parents observe noticeable improvements in their dog’s mobility and comfort within 4 to 6 weeks of consistent daily administration. Patience and adherence to the recommended dosage are key to seeing the benefits.
Are there any side effects of glucosamine for dogs?
Glucosamine is generally well-tolerated, but some dogs may experience mild gastrointestinal upset, such as diarrhea, vomiting, or gas. These side effects can often be minimized by giving the supplement with food or adjusting the dose. Serious allergic reactions are rare but possible.
What is the best form of glucosamine for dogs?
Glucosamine hydrochloride (HCl) and glucosamine sulfate are the most common and well-researched forms for dogs. Both are considered effective, though some studies suggest glucosamine sulfate might have slightly better bioavailability. The “best” form often depends on the specific product formulation and your dog’s individual response.
Should I give my dog glucosamine daily?
For optimal results and to maintain therapeutic levels in the body, glucosamine supplements are typically administered daily. Consistency is crucial for supporting long-term joint health and comfort. Your veterinarian can provide specific guidance on the frequency and duration of administration for your dog.
